Why Marine Wildlife Photography Is Different

The Unforgiving Environment

Saltwater, sand, and spray are the enemies of camera gear. Unlike terrestrial wildlife photography, where you can often stay dry and stable, marine photography frequently involves operating cameras near or in water. Corrosion can damage electronics within minutes if equipment isn't properly sealed or rinsed. Many photographers learn this the hard way—one composite scenario involves a photographer who lost a $5,000 camera body when a rogue wave splashed over a rocky outcrop. The camera was not in a housing, and saltwater seeped into the battery compartment, causing irreversible damage. Such incidents underscore the need for robust protection: dedicated underwater housings, splash bags, or at least weather-sealed bodies and lenses.

Unpredictable Subjects

Marine animals are often migratory, seasonal, or simply elusive. A whale may surface for only seconds before diving again; a pod of dolphins might appear and vanish within minutes. Unlike a bird at a feeder, marine subjects rarely offer second chances. This unpredictability demands preparation: studying species behavior, understanding tides and currents, and scouting locations beforehand. One composite example: a photographer spent three days on a charter boat off the coast of Maine hoping to photograph feeding humpback whales. On the final afternoon, a whale breached less than 50 meters from the boat—but the photographer had switched to a wide-angle lens to capture seascapes. By the time he swapped back to a telephoto, the whale had disappeared. The lesson: stay ready with the right lens at all times.

Light and Water

Water refracts, absorbs, and scatters light differently than air. Colors shift: reds and oranges are lost within the first few meters, leaving blues and greens dominant. Photographers must compensate with white balance adjustments, artificial lighting (strobes or video lights), or by shooting in very shallow water. Even above water, reflections and glare off the surface can make or break an image. Polarizing filters help reduce glare, but they also cut light—a trade-off in dim conditions. Understanding these optical principles is essential for achieving accurate colors and sharp focus.

Core Frameworks: Camera Settings and Composition

Exposure Triangle in Marine Context

The exposure triangle—aperture, shutter speed, ISO—applies everywhere, but marine wildlife photography pushes each parameter to extremes. Fast-moving subjects like dolphins or flying fish require shutter speeds of 1/1000s or faster to freeze motion. Yet fast shutter speeds reduce light, forcing you to open the aperture (often to f/2.8 or f/4) and raise ISO. Most professionals shoot in aperture-priority or manual mode, with auto-ISO capped at a value that still yields acceptable noise—often ISO 1600 or 3200 on modern full-frame cameras. For slower subjects like sea turtles or resting seals, you can drop to 1/250s and lower ISO for better image quality.

Focus Techniques

Continuous autofocus (AF-C or AI Servo) is standard, but marine subjects often have low contrast against water. Cameras with advanced subject detection—especially those that recognize animal eyes or bodies—can significantly improve hit rates. For underwater work, autofocus may struggle in low visibility; many underwater photographers pre-focus manually and wait for the subject to swim into the focal plane. Back-button focusing is a popular technique, separating focus from shutter release to allow quick recomposition.

Composition Principles

The rule of thirds applies, but marine images often benefit from leading lines—a wave crest, a coral ridge, or the curve of a whale's back. Eye contact with the subject creates connection, even with fish. Leave space in the direction the animal is moving (the 'look room') to imply motion. For above-water shots, include the horizon or a sense of scale—a small boat or a distant coastline—to convey the vastness of the ocean. Underwater, try to shoot upward toward the surface for dramatic silhouettes or to include a sunburst.

Step-by-Step Field Workflow

Pre-Trip Preparation

Research your target species and location. Study tide charts, weather forecasts, and animal behavior patterns. For example, gray whales migrate along the Pacific coast from December to April; knowing their route helps you position yourself. Check local regulations—some marine protected areas restrict drones, flash photography, or even approach distances. Pack multiple memory cards and batteries, as you may have no opportunity to recharge. A composite scenario: a photographer on a week-long liveaboard in the Galápagos discovered his primary memory card was corrupted on day two. He had no backup cards and had to ration shooting for the remaining days. Always carry spares.

On-Site Approach

Arrive early, preferably before sunrise, when light is soft and animals are often more active. Set up your gear away from the water's edge to avoid salt spray. If shooting from a boat, communicate with the captain about positioning—many captains understand photography needs and can maneuver slowly. For underwater work, do a buoyancy check and ensure your housing seals are clean and greased. Never rush; sudden movements scare marine life. Approach slowly and diagonally, not directly head-on, to appear less threatening.

Shooting Sequence

Start with wide shots to establish context, then zoom in for details. Burst mode is your friend—fire short bursts (3–5 frames) to capture peak action without filling your buffer. Review your histogram occasionally, but avoid chimping (checking every shot) because you might miss the next opportunity. Pay attention to your surroundings: a whale breaching nearby is exciting, but don't forget to watch for other animals that might appear behind you.

Tools and Equipment: What You Really Need

Camera Bodies

Full-frame cameras offer better low-light performance and dynamic range, which is valuable in dim underwater conditions. Crop-sensor cameras can provide extra reach for distant subjects. Mirrorless systems are increasingly popular due to their smaller size, silent shutters (less disturbance), and advanced autofocus. However, battery life is shorter—carry at least three batteries for a full day. Weather sealing is non-negotiable; even above water, salt-laden air can corrode contacts. Below is a comparison of three typical camera choices:

Camera TypeProsConsBest For
Full-Frame DSLRExcellent image quality, robust build, long battery lifeHeavy, bulky, limited subject detectionAbove-water wildlife, rough conditions
Full-Frame MirrorlessLightweight, fast AF with animal eye tracking, silent shootingShorter battery life, expensive lensesFast action, underwater with housing
Crop-Sensor MirrorlessAffordable, extra reach, good for beginnersLower low-light performance, fewer lens optionsEntry-level, coastal birds, budget-conscious

Lenses

A 100-400mm zoom is the most versatile for above-water marine wildlife, offering reach and flexibility. For smaller subjects like seabirds, a 500mm or 600mm prime provides more reach but sacrifices mobility. Underwater, a wide-angle zoom (16-35mm equivalent) is essential for close-focus shots of large animals, while a 60mm macro lens works for small critters like nudibranchs. Teleconverters can extend reach but reduce aperture and autofocus speed—use them sparingly in low light.

Essential Accessories

A sturdy tripod or monopod helps stabilize long lenses on boats (use a gimbal head for smooth panning). Polarizing filters reduce glare and enhance colors above water. For underwater work, a quality housing with vacuum leak detection is critical—test it in shallow water before going deep. Spare O-rings, silicone grease, and a lens cloth are small items that save shoots. A dry bag for gear transport is mandatory.

Growth Mechanics: Building Your Portfolio and Reputation

Developing a Niche

Marine wildlife photography is broad. Specializing in a particular species, location, or technique can set you apart. For example, one photographer focused exclusively on sea turtles in the Caribbean, learning their nesting habits and migration patterns. This depth allowed her to capture unique behaviors—hatchlings emerging at dusk, turtles cleaning stations—that generalists rarely get. Over time, her portfolio became a go-to resource for conservation organizations. Consider what aspect excites you most: cetaceans, sharks, coral reefs, or coastal birds? Specialization builds expertise and recognition.

Networking and Collaboration

Join local marine photography clubs or online communities. Collaborate with marine biologists, tour operators, and conservation groups. They can provide access to restricted areas, insider knowledge, and opportunities to document research expeditions. One composite example: a photographer volunteered with a sea turtle monitoring program, gaining permission to photograph nesting turtles under supervision. The resulting images were used in the program's annual report, leading to magazine features. Always respect the rules and prioritize animal welfare over getting the shot.

Marketing Your Work

Build a website or portfolio on a platform like 500px or Instagram, focusing on a consistent style. Write blog posts about your experiences—search engines favor original content. Submit images to stock agencies (with model releases for recognizable people) or to photo competitions. Many conservation organizations accept submissions for their publications. Pricing your prints or licensing fees requires research; start with modest rates and increase as your reputation grows.

Risks, Pitfalls, and Ethical Considerations

Common Mistakes

One frequent error is over-chasing subjects. Pursuing a dolphin pod for hours stresses the animals and may violate regulations. Another is neglecting safety: slippery rocks, strong currents, and hypothermia are real dangers. Always wear a life jacket on boats and a wetsuit in cold water. A third mistake is ignoring post-processing—raw files from marine shoots often need white balance correction, exposure adjustments, and sharpening. But over-editing can make images look unnatural. Find a balance.

Ethical Guidelines

Never touch, feed, or harass marine life. Maintain a respectful distance: for whales, many regions recommend at least 100 meters; for seals, 50 meters. Do not use flash on nocturnal animals like sea turtles, as it can disorient them. Avoid baiting or chumming to attract predators—it alters natural behavior. If an animal shows signs of stress (rapid breathing, fleeing, aggressive posturing), back away immediately. The photographer's primary responsibility is to the subject's well-being, not the image.

Legal Compliance

Many countries require permits for commercial photography in marine protected areas. Drones are restricted or banned in national parks and wildlife refuges. Research local laws before your trip. Ignorance is not an excuse, and fines can be substantial. For example, using a drone to film humpback whales in Hawaii without a permit can result in penalties up to $10,000. Always check with local authorities or park rangers.

Frequently Asked Questions

What is the best camera for a beginner in marine wildlife photography?

A crop-sensor mirrorless camera like the Sony A6400 or Fujifilm X-T5 paired with a 70-300mm zoom lens offers a good balance of reach, image quality, and affordability. For underwater, start with a compact camera in a housing before investing in a full-frame system. The key is to learn the basics without risking expensive gear.

How do I protect my gear from saltwater?

Use a waterproof housing or splash bag when near water. After each shoot, wipe down the camera and lens with a damp cloth (fresh water) and dry thoroughly. Remove the lens and clean the contacts with a microfiber cloth. Store gear with silica gel packs to absorb moisture. For underwater housings, rinse the exterior with fresh water after every dive and inspect O-rings regularly.

How do I get sharp images of fast-moving dolphins?

Use a fast shutter speed (1/2000s or higher), continuous autofocus with animal eye detection, and burst mode. Pre-focus on the area where you expect the dolphins to appear. Pan smoothly to track their movement. Shoot in good light to keep ISO low. Practice on birds or dogs to improve your tracking skills.

Is it ethical to use drones for marine wildlife photography?

Drones can be useful for capturing aerial perspectives, but they can also disturb animals. Many species, including seabirds and marine mammals, are sensitive to drone noise and presence. Always follow local regulations and maintain a minimum altitude of 30 meters. Never fly directly over animals. If you see signs of distress, land the drone immediately. Some conservation photographers avoid drones altogether to minimize impact.
